I finally have my BA to do the PX25 modification along with the BL63 modification.  I also got
the B4/Ux4 socket.  I have tried several PX25's Osram and compatible with excellent result.
I have tried the Osram PX25 globe, Mazda PP5/400 and Radiotechnique F410.   I like the Osram
PX25 for audiophile and classical music,  Mazda for all round and the F410 with pop and rock music
like Pink Floyd.  The bass response from F410 is the best I have listened especially with the LCD3.
I would like to encourage about the PX25 modification and getting the PX25 or compatible , though
difficult to get is a worthwhile and may not be more expensive than the current 300B or PX4 by much.
There are several PX25's or compatible to choose.  Here is what I have and the price range from 800$
to 1500$ / mint or NOS pair.
1. Osram PX25 globe (there is also ST type, tubular type)
2. Mazda PP5/400 globe
3. Radiotechnique F410 or TM-BF10
4. M.P. Pedersen U4 E8
5. Tesla RD27AS
6. VR40  (earlier version of Osram PX25)
7.Tungsram O15/400, Tungsram PX25
8. Mullard D024
